Mr. Brotherton

asked the Minister of Agriculture, Fisheries and Food what is the total number of farm units in England and Wales on the latest date for which figures are available; and how this compares with the position 12 months previous to that.

Mr. Strang

The latest available information is as follows:

Census No. of Holdings
June 1976 (provisional) 204,500
June 1975 206,172
The figures relate to all known holdings with 40 standard man-days (smds) or more per annum; those with less than 40 smds per annum are included only if they have four hectares (10 acres) or more of crops and grass or at least one regular whole-time worker.
